<p dir="ltr">Just to confirm, this bug is only on patch load, right? Does it only happen when it's loading a table stored in a patch, or does it do the same if the table is loaded via soundfiler it generated algorithmically?</p>
<p dir="ltr">Is this fixable in partconv~ or is it a consequence of the design of the patch load sequence?</p>
<div class="gmail_quote">On Feb 28, 2016 4:57 PM, "Alexandre Torres Porres" <<a href="mailto:porres@gmail.com">porres@gmail.com</a>> wrote:<br type="attribution"><blockquote class="gmail_quote" style="margin:0 0 0 .8ex;border-left:1px #ccc solid;padding-left:1ex"><div dir="ltr"><div>2016-02-28 16:08 GMT-03:00 IOhannes m zmölnig <span dir="ltr"><<a href="mailto:zmoelnig@iem.at" target="_blank">zmoelnig@iem.at</a>></span>:<br><blockquote class="gmail_quote" style="margin:0px 0px 0px 0.8ex;border-left-width:1px;border-left-color:rgb(204,204,204);border-left-style:solid;padding-left:1ex"><span>On 02/27/2016 10:33 PM, Alexandre Torres Porres wrote:<br>> by the way, partconv~ is buggy, we should fix it... I emailed bsaylor a<br>> couple of years ago and he said he didnt have time for it<br><br></span>what's that bug?<br>has it been reported in some public place? why not?<br></blockquote><div><br></div></div><div><br></div><div>I contacted ben saylor in private in 2014, thing is that it <span style="color:rgb(80,0,80)">needs to receive a set message, otherwise </span><span style="color:rgb(80,0,80)">it wont work with the specified array given as first argument.</span></div><div><span style="color:rgb(80,0,80)"><br></span></div><div>here's the response</div><div>cheers</div><div><br></div><br>---------- Forwarded message ----------<br>From: <b class="gmail_sendername">Ben Saylor</b> <span dir="ltr"><<a href="mailto:bensaylor@fastmail.fm" target="_blank">bensaylor@fastmail.fm</a>></span><br>Date: 2014-09-26 22:20 GMT-03:00<br>Subject: Re: patconv~ bug<br>To: Alexandre Torres Porres <<a href="mailto:porres@gmail.com" target="_blank">porres@gmail.com</a>>, Hans-Christoph Steiner <<a href="mailto:hans@at.or.at" target="_blank">hans@at.or.at</a>><br><br><br>Hi Alexandre,<br><br>I'm aware of the issue but don't have time to fix it myself, unfortunately. Here's an explanation I wrote to someone else, and a workaround.<br><br><blockquote class="gmail_quote" style="margin:0px 0px 0px 0.8ex;border-left-width:1px;border-left-color:rgb(204,204,204);border-left-style:solid;padding-left:1ex">I think the reason the seemingly redundant "set" is required is that<br>the table is empty when the patch is loaded, and so when partconv~ is<br>created it initializes with an empty array. Because of the<br>computation involved in preparing the impulse response, it only does<br>it on creation and when sent a "set" message. The workaround is to<br>populate the table with a loadbang - then, if the table doesn't<br>change, you don't need a set message.<br><br>One of these days, I will have to make partconv~ handle these kinds<br>of things better and not crash.<br></blockquote><br>All the best,<br>Ben<div><div><br><br></div></div><div class="gmail_extra"><br><div class="gmail_quote"><div><br></div></div></div></div>
<br>_______________________________________________<br>
<a href="mailto:Pd-list@lists.iem.at">Pd-list@lists.iem.at</a> mailing list<br>
UNSUBSCRIBE and account-management -> <a href="http://lists.puredata.info/listinfo/pd-list" rel="noreferrer" target="_blank">http://lists.puredata.info/listinfo/pd-list</a><br>
<br></blockquote></div>